Unpacking the 'Wine Mom' Stereotype
This chapter delves into the cultural phenomenon of the 'wine mom' stereotype, exploring its implications for women navigating motherhood. Through personal anecdotes and thought experiments, the discussion questions the portrayal of alcohol as a coping mechanism and highlights a balanced perspective on its role in family life. Additionally, it juxtaposes this conversation against the Christian faith's teachings on sufficiency and spiritual fulfillment.
